The Real Tea
Okay, so basically, Canada just voted for a whole new government, and the underlying message was standing up to whatever the US was planning with Trump at the helm. Like, were they gonna try to annex Canada or something? π³
The showdown was between Mark Carney from the Liberal Party β this dude used to be all about finance, like investment banking and running central banks, a glow-up from Justin Trudeau - and Pierre Poilievre from the Conservative Party, who's been in the political game for ages.
Carney was all about facing the US head-on and diversifying Canada's bread so they ain't relying too much on the US. Poilievre was like, "Yeah, the US is wildin', but the previous government kinda let it happen." He was mostly yapping about stuff at home like the cost of living being way too high and the housing market being a mess.
The polls were tripping, tho. At first, everyone thought Poilievre had it in the bag, but then BAM! Carney and the Liberals pulled a comeback. Guess folks were feeling that anti-US energy. There were almost 29 million eligible voters and they were eating up the ballot. That is a lot of people.
Everyone was stressing about Trump's tariffs and threats. Voters also worried about affording avocado toast in this economy.
The election happened back on April 28th, after Carney pulled the plug early. Canada does their elections using a "first-past-the-post" system, which is a fancy way of saying whoever gets the most votes in each area wins. And a heads up, you had to be a citizen, 18+, and have ID to vote.
